Tv-premiere: KÄLLMANS KVAL

Our new documentary KÄLLMANS KVAL (finnish title Källmanin koitokset) airs this Thursday (28.10.2010) on YLE-FST5 at 21.00 and Saturday at 16.55.












The 30 minute film is a portrait of the legendary handboll player Mikael Källman, once regarded as one of the top players in the world. In 2009 Källman was appointed head coach for the Finnish national team, and the documentary follows him during his first world cup qualification campaign in January 2010. The film contains amazing archive clips from Källmans playing career, both in Finland and in the German Bundesliga. Källmans kval is essentially a study of what goes on behind the scenes of a handball team during a high stakes tournament. The viewer is invited to explore what goes on in the mind of the coach, how he tries to achieve his goals and deals with the pressure.

Making of shortfilm FUNKTION27 Day1





Oskar took these pics of me shooting the first rolls of Super8-film for our new short documentary project "Funktion27". The film features an artist who has specialised in mobile kinetic sculptures. Our goal is to have the film finished by the end of the year and available at festivals in 2011.
